OAB-14 is a derivative of Bexarotene that improves Alzheimer's disease-related pathologies and cognitive impairments. It works by increasing β-amyloid clearance and ameliorating the dysfunction of the endosomal-autophagic-lysosomal pathway in APP/PS1 transgenic mice. OAB-14 has no significant effect on body weight or liver toxicity after acute and chronic treatment.

  • Improves Alzheimer's disease-related pathologies and cognitive impairments
  • Increases β-amyloid clearance
  • Ameliorates dysfunction of the endosomal-autophagic-lysosomal pathway
  • Promotes microglia phagocytosis
  • Attenuates downstream pathological events of Aβ accumulation
  • Restores autophagy flux via the AMPK/mTOR pathway
  • Enhances lysosomal activity and reduces Aβ accumulation in lysosomes
